Paul Atkins, chairperson of the Securities Exchange Commission, said the agency would soon consider developing a formal "token taxonomy" based on long-standing analysis of Howie investment contract securities.
The Howie test stems from a 1946 case in which people bought an orange orchard in Florida in the hope of profiting from the work of the grower. It defines securities as financial investments in a common cause and profits from the work of others.
